Greenville doll clothes maker admits tax evasion

A former maker of clothes for thepopular American Girl dolls who authorities say disguised personalexpenses for a Lincoln Town Car as the cost for five used sewingmachines has pleaded guilty to tax evasion.
Charles Edkins of Greenville pleaded to four counts Tuesday in U.S.District Court in Grand Rapids.
Authorities say the 60-year-old made $885,000 manufacturing clothesthrough his company Baby Bliss Inc. in the 1990s, but filed falsetax returns some years and failed to file all proper returns.
Authorities say he referred to the car as "five used Singer sewingmachines."
Edkins' lawyer Donald Garthe says his client wants to makerestitution and be a law-abiding citizen.
Edkins faces up to five years in federal prison when sentenced Oct.27.
